What is the Rule 41 Dismissal of Actions?
The Rule 41 Dismissal of Actions is a provision under the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ure that allows a plaintiff to voluntarily dismiss a case without a court order. This rule is particularly useful in situations where the plaintiff decides not to pursue the case further, whether due to a change in strategy, settlement, or other reasons. The dismissal can be executed before the defendant files an answer or a motion for summary judgment, providing flexibility in litigation.
How to Use the Rule 41 Dismissal of Actions
To utilize the Rule 41 Dismissal of Actions, a plaintiff must file a notice of dismissal with the court. This notice should clearly state the intention to dismiss the case and must be signed by the plaintiff or their attorney. It's important to ensure that the dismissal complies with any applicable local rules or requirements. If the dismissal is filed without prejudice, the plaintiff retains the right to refile the case in the future.

Key Elements of the Rule 41 Dismissal of Actions
Several key elements define the Rule 41 Dismissal of Actions:
- The dismissal can be voluntary and without a court order under specific conditions.
- It must be filed before the defendant has served an answer or a motion for summary judgment.
- The plaintiff can choose to dismiss the case with or without prejudice, impacting the ability to refile.
